On Tue, 21 May 2013, Morgan Miskell wrote:

> I realize this topic is semi off point so feel free to reply to the list
> or to me personally.  I am wondering if anyone has any experience using
> the APC In-row cooling units in their data centers.  I am specifically
> looking at the ACRD501.
>
> Do they work well?  How long have you run them?  Any maintenance issues?
>
> Any input would be greatly appreciated.

We have some APC in-row coolers in our DR site.  They've been in place for 
about 3 years, and no major maintenance issues that are outside of the 
norm.  I believe we feed them off of our building chilled water loop, 
with a backup domestic water feed for times when the chilled water plant 
has to be taken offline for maintenance.

I don't directly run our DR site, but I've never heard of any serious 
performance issues.
